1.U.S legal system 2.Tort law and product liability 3.Risk management 4.Agency law 5.Contract law 6.Employment law 7.Constitutional law 8.Gender equity 9.Intellectual property 10.Antitrust law 11.Labor law 12.Statutory law
The cases in this book have been selected by the Delphi method and represent the breadth of law in the wide-ranging sport industry. The book will allow students to get an inside-the-courtroom look at some of the most significant cases in sport law of all time and allow them to focus on the key issues at stake.
